Output 3b68f5edefede2d686c6a99de6e57dc80095352e6da0f576177949f8301c9e25:6

value
1596830
script pubkey
OP_0 OP_PUSHBYTES_20 5d8a01e7c23b2851abe19cfd6474676c0b01804b
address
ltc1qtk9qre7z8v59r2lpnn7kgar8ds9srqztykulzm
transaction
3b68f5edefede2d686c6a99de6e57dc80095352e6da0f576177949f8301c9e25
spent
true